Crafting Effective Prompts
Effective prompts should clearly specify the desired voice characteristics. For example, instead of saying "Create a friendly voice," specify "Generate a warm, enthusiastic female voice with a slight Southern accent." Such specificity guides Fliki's AI to produce outputs that closely match your vision.
Techniques for Custom Voice Outputs
Using Descriptive Language
Incorporate descriptive adjectives and emotional cues into your prompts. Words like calm, energetic, authoritative, or cheerful help define the tone. Combining these with technical parameters like pitch or speed fine-tunes the voice output.
Incorporating Voice Samples
Fliki allows users to upload voice samples to guide the AI. When crafting prompts, reference these samples explicitly, e.g., "Generate a voice similar to the uploaded sample with a professional tone." This technique enhances accuracy and personalization.

Case Study: Creating a Historical Narrator Voice
Suppose you want to produce a voice that sounds like a historical narrator with gravitas and clarity. A well-crafted prompt might be: "Generate a deep, commanding male voice with a slow, deliberate pace, suitable for narrating historical documentaries, with a tone of authority and wisdom."
